1. The Concept of Wages and Salaries | 工资与薪水的概念
In economics, a wage refers to the payment received by labour, typically expressed per hour, day, or week. It is the price of labour in the market. A salary, in contrast, is a fixed regular payment, usually quoted on an annual or monthly basis, and is not directly linked to hours worked. While both are forms of labour income, IGCSE focuses mainly on the wage rate as the unit for analysis.

The real wage measures the purchasing power of the money wage, adjusting for inflation. It is what workers can actually buy with their earnings. A rise in the money wage that is less than the rate of inflation will cause real wages to fall, reducing living standards.

2. The Demand for Labour as a Derived Demand | 劳动力作为引致需求的需求
The demand for labour is not wanted for its own sake but because it contributes to the production of goods and services. This is called derived demand. A firm hires workers only if their labour helps produce output that can be sold at a profit. When demand for the final product rises, the demand for labour to make it also tends to rise. Conversely, a recession that reduces consumer spending will lower the demand for labour.

This principle is central at IGCSE level. For example, a boom in construction increases derived demand for bricklayers, architects, and surveyors. The link between product markets and labour markets must always be emphasised in exam answers.

3. Marginal Revenue Product (MRP) Theory | 边际收益产量理论
The core theory explaining a firm’s demand for labour is marginal revenue product (MRP). MRP is the additional revenue a firm earns from employing one more unit of labour, holding other factors constant. It is calculated as: Marginal Physical Product (MPP) multiplied by Marginal Revenue (MR).

MRP = MPP × MR
A profit-maximising firm will hire workers up to the point where MRP equals the wage rate. If MRP is greater than the wage, hiring an extra worker adds more to revenue than to cost, so profits rise. If MRP is less than the wage, the worker costs more than they bring in, so employment will be cut.

4. Factors Affecting the MRP and Demand for Labour | 影响 MRP 与劳动力需求的因素
Several factors shift the demand curve for labour by affecting productivity or the price of output. An increase in labour productivity, due to better training or improved technology, raises MPP, thus increasing MRP at each employment level. A higher price for the final product also directly raises MR because each unit sells for more, shifting labour demand to the right.

Other influences include the price and availability of capital as a substitute or complement. If machinery becomes cheaper, firms may replace workers, reducing labour demand. However, if capital is a complement, cheaper machinery may increase labour demand by making production more profitable and expanding output.

5. The Supply of Labour | 劳动力的供给
The supply of labour refers to the number of hours workers are willing and able to work at a given wage rate in a particular occupation. For the whole economy, the labour supply depends on the population size, age distribution, retirement age, and the participation rate. At the individual or occupational level, supply is influenced by both monetary and non-monetary considerations.

The labour supply curve is usually upward-sloping, meaning higher wages encourage more people to enter the market or work longer hours. However, the backward-bending supply curve concept may be mentioned: at very high wage rates, workers may prefer more leisure, so higher wages can reduce hours supplied. This is an extension point in IGCSE.

6. Factors Influencing Labour Supply in an Occupation | 影响职业劳动力供给的因素
The willingness to work in a specific job depends on wage levels, but also on job satisfaction, working conditions, fringe benefits, job security, and the need for qualifications. Occupations that require long training periods restrict supply in the short term, keeping wages higher. Non-monetary rewards such as flexible working hours or a sense of public service can attract workers even at lower wages.

Barriers to entry in the form of professional licences or union membership restrictions also limit supply. Geography plays a role too; workers may be reluctant to move to remote areas, reducing local labour supply and pushing up local wages. All these factors explain persistent wage differences across industries.

7. Equilibrium Wage Rate Determination | 均衡工资率的决定
The equilibrium wage rate is found at the intersection of the demand for labour and the supply of labour in a particular market. At this wage, the number of workers firms wish to hire equals the number of individuals willing to work. There is no shortage or surplus of labour. Any deviation from equilibrium will generate market forces that restore it.

For instance, if wages are above equilibrium, there will be excess supply (unemployment), and competition for jobs will push wages down. If wages are below equilibrium, firms experience labour shortages, and competing employers bid wages up. This basic model underpins the analysis of wage differentials and policy interventions.

8. Wage Differentials and Their Causes | 工资差异及其成因
Wage differentials refer to differences in earnings between occupations, industries, regions, or individuals. IGCSE candidates must be able to explain why these differences arise using demand and supply tools. Differences in MRP arising from varying skill levels, education, and productivity are crucial demand-side reasons. Supply-side factors include entry barriers, length of training, and working conditions.

| Factor | Effect on Wages |
| High skill level | Increases MRP, raises demand → higher wage |
| Long training period | Restricts supply → higher wage |
| Unpleasant/dangerous job | Reduces supply (compensating differential) → higher wage |
| Location immobility | Supply shortage in area → higher local wage |
High demand for a particular good raises the derived demand for workers in that industry, increasing their wages. Conversely, declining industries see falling demand and downward pressure on wages. Market imperfections like discrimination can also create unjustified differentials, though this is an extension topic.

9. Government Intervention: Minimum Wage | 政府干预:最低工资
Governments often set a minimum wage, a legally enforced floor below which wages cannot fall. The aim is to protect low-paid workers, reduce poverty, and improve income distribution. When the minimum wage is set above the equilibrium wage, it becomes a binding price floor in the labour market.

The main advantage is higher earnings for employed low-skilled workers, potentially boosting their living standards and consumption. However, the major drawback IGCSE students must discuss is the risk of unemployment. At the higher wage, the quantity of labour supplied exceeds the quantity demanded, creating a surplus of labour (classical unemployment).

The extent of unemployment depends on the elasticity of demand for labour. If demand is inelastic (perhaps because labour is a small proportion of total costs and hard to replace), the job loss will be smaller. Informal sector expansion and reduced firm profits are also possible consequences. Evaluative answers may note that a moderate minimum wage cushioned by productivity growth can minimise negative effects.

10. The Role of Trade Unions in Wage Determination | 工会在工资决定中的作用
Trade unions are organisations that represent workers’ interests, aiming to secure better pay, improved conditions, and job security. Through collective bargaining, unions can negotiate wages above the competitive market level. This is another way wages may be pushed above equilibrium, with effects similar to a minimum wage but achieved through private negotiation rather than legislation.

Union strength depends on membership density, legal support, and the nature of the industry. Workers in essential services or with specialised skills may have stronger bargaining power. A successful wage push can increase members’ incomes but may reduce employment if firms respond by cutting jobs or substituting capital.

IGCSE questions often ask students to evaluate the impact of unions on wages and employment. A balanced discussion should mention productivity-enhancing functions of unions, such as providing training or improving worker morale, which can shift the MRP curve rightward and offset job losses.

11. Elasticity of Demand and Supply for Labour | 劳动力需求与供给弹性
Wage elasticity of demand for labour measures the responsiveness of the quantity of labour demanded to a change in the wage rate. It is crucial for analysing the effects of wage increases. Demand tends to be more elastic when labour costs are a high proportion of total costs, when capital is a close substitute, and when the demand for the final product is itself price elastic.

Inelastic demand means that a given wage rise leads to a relatively small fall in employment. This makes minimum wage policies or union wage drives less disruptive. Similarly, wage elasticity of supply reflects how easily additional workers can be attracted. Supply is inelastic in the short run for jobs requiring long training, resulting in larger wage rises when demand increases.

12. Evaluation and Real-World Applications | 评估与现实应用
In exam essays, students should show the ability to evaluate. Recognising that no single theory explains all wage outcomes is important. The MRP theory works well for many competitive markets, but it fails where labour markets are monopsonistic (single buyer of labour) or where discrimination distorts pay. Real wages are also often sticky downwards due to contracts, morale, and legislation.

In addition, the gig economy, globalisation, and migration flows constantly reshape labour supply and demand. IGCSE candidates can gain marks by linking textbook concepts to current news – for example, wage pressure in the healthcare sector after a pandemic, or the influence of AI on the demand for routine cognitive tasks. Ultimately, wage determination is a dynamic interplay of economic forces and institutional factors.
